Recently, archeologists working in northern Peru made a discovery they called “disturbing and disquieting.” Digging in the outskirts of the pre-Columbian city of Chan-Chan, they found the remains of about 140 children and 200 animals, mostly llamas. The condition of the children’s remains made it clear that they had been...Read more
